An SUV crashed into a home on the 24600 block of McLure Avenue in Albion this afternoon (Friday) cutting off the gas, electricity, water, and starting a small fire.

No one was hurt, but emergency personnel were on site for several hours in the afternoon after the 3 p.m. crash as neighbours surveyed the damage.

The SUV was heading west when it lost control and drove across one lawn, taking out several hedges and crashed into the front portion of the house and through the exterior all of the house’s carport.

“No one was injured in the incident, and the matter is under investigation by police,” said Cpl. Dave Ewert.
